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Fluffy Dim Sum Steamed Custard Buns

Step 1: Dough Prep
In a stand mixer, combine milk, yeast, sugar, flour, and oil. Mix on low speed for about 2 minutes, then increase to medium speed and knead for approximately 10 minutes until the dough is smooth and white, resembling a soft ball. If kneading by hand, combine ingredients thoroughly and knead for 10-12 minutes on a lightly floured surface until the dough becomes shiny and elastic.

Step 2: Knead Dough
Once the dough has formed, roll it into a log, then fold it over itself to expel any air bubbles. Repeat this folding three times, ensuring the dough becomes more elastic and workable. This step is crucial for achieving the fluffy texture of the Fluffy Dim Sum Steamed Custard Buns.

Step 3: Portioning
After kneading, divide the dough into 10 equal pieces. Roll each piece into a smooth ball, taking care to maintain the integrity of the dough. Setting these aside helps ensure an even rise and uniformity in your finished buns, which is key for perfect presentation.

Step 4: Custard Filling
Prepare the custard filling by whisking together eggs, milk, flour, and butter in a mixing bowl until fully combined and smooth. Cook this mixture over medium heat in a saucepan, stirring constantly until it thickens to a creamy consistency, approximately 5-7 minutes. Remove from heat and let it cool slightly for a deliciously rich filling.

Step 5: Assemble Buns
Take each dough ball and flatten it into a disc. Place a spoonful of the custard filling in the center, then carefully pleat the edges of the dough to seal the filling inside. Pinch tightly to form a bun shape, making sure no filling escapes. Place each bun on a small square of parchment paper and transfer them to your steamer.

Step 6: Proofing
Cover the assembled buns with plastic wrap or a clean kitchen towel and allow them to proof for 30 minutes in a warm area. During this time, the dough will become slightly puffy, which is essential for achieving a soft, airy texture in your Fluffy Dim Sum Steamed Custard Buns.

Step 7: Steaming
Bring water to a gentle boil in your steamer, then carefully add the buns, making sure they don’t touch each other. Cover and steam for approximately 10 minutes, or until the buns are soft and fluffy. Visual cues include a light, puffy appearance; the buns should spring back slightly when lightly touched.

Step 8: Serve and Enjoy
Once steamed, remove the buns from the steamer and allow them to cool for a minute before serving. These Fluffy Dim Sum Steamed Custard Buns are best enjoyed warm, offering a delightful contrast between the soft exterior and the creamy custard filling inside. How to Store and Freeze Fluffy Dim Sum Steamed Custard Buns

Fridge: Store the buns in an airtight container for up to 3 days. This keeps them moist and prevents drying out, ensuring you can enjoy the comforting taste of custard even later.

Freezer: For longer storage, freeze the steamed buns by placing them in a single layer on a baking sheet. Once frozen solid, transfer them to a freezer bag for up to a month. This way, you can indulge in homemade goodness anytime!

Reheating: Steam the frozen buns for about 10-12 minutes, or until heated through, to restore their fluffy texture. Alternatively, microwave them for 30-40 seconds, wrapped in a damp paper towel, for a quick treat.

How can I tell if my buns are cooked properly?
When your buns are steamed, they should appear smooth and puffy. A light touch will reveal a soft, spongy feel; if they spring back slightly, they’re ready! Avoid over-steaming as it can lead to a dense texture.

What if my Buns don’t rise as expected?
If your buns don’t rise, it could be due to expired yeast or not allowing enough time for proofing. Always check the expiration date on your yeast, and ensure your buns are in a warm environment while proofing, ideally around 75°F to 85°F (24°C to 29°C).

Fluffy Dim Sum Steamed Custard Buns for Cozy Gatherings

Experience the comforting warmth of Fluffy Dim Sum Steamed Custard Buns, a delightful treat that brings together soft dough and creamy custard filling.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Proofing Time 30 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 30 minutes
Servings: 10 buns
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: Chinese
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

Dough Ingredients
  • 1 cup Milk You can substitute almond or soy milk for a dairy-free option.
  • 2 teaspoons Yeast Ensure your yeast is fresh for the best results.
  • 2 tablespoons Sugar Honey or agave can serve as natural sweeteners if preferred.
  • 3 cups Flour All-purpose or cake flour can be used for different textures.
  • 2 tablespoons Oil Neutral oils like canola or vegetable work beautifully here.
Custard Filling Ingredients
  • 4 large Eggs Note that substitutes may alter the flavor profile.
  • 1 cup Milk Use the same milk from the dough for consistency.
  • 2 tablespoons Flour Make sure to combine well to avoid lumps.
  • 2 tablespoons Butter For a lighter version, you can use coconut oil instead.

Equipment

  • Stand mixer
  • Saucepan
  • steamer
  • Mixing Bowl
  • Parchment Paper

Method
 

Dough Preparation
  1. In a stand mixer, combine milk, yeast, sugar, flour, and oil. Mix on low speed for about 2 minutes, then increase to medium speed and knead for approximately 10 minutes until the dough is smooth and resembles a soft ball.
  2. If kneading by hand, combine ingredients thoroughly and knead for 10-12 minutes on a lightly floured surface until the dough becomes shiny and elastic.
Kneading
  1. Once the dough has formed, roll it into a log, then fold it over itself to expel any air bubbles, repeating this three times.
Portioning
  1. After kneading, divide the dough into 10 equal pieces and roll each piece into a smooth ball.
Custard Filling Preparation
  1. Prepare the custard filling by whisking together eggs, milk, flour, and butter in a mixing bowl until smooth.
  2. Cook this mixture over medium heat in a saucepan, stirring constantly until it thickens to a creamy consistency, approximately 5-7 minutes. Remove from heat and let it cool slightly.
Assembling Buns
  1. Take each dough ball and flatten it into a disc. Place a spoonful of the custard filling in the center, then carefully pleat the edges of the dough to seal the filling.
  2. Pinch tightly to form a bun shape and place each bun on a small square of parchment paper.
Proofing
  1. Cover the assembled buns with plastic wrap and allow them to proof for 30 minutes in a warm area.
Steaming
  1. Bring water to a gentle boil in your steamer, then carefully add the buns, making sure they don’t touch each other.
  2. Cover and steam for approximately 10 minutes, or until the buns are soft and fluffy.
Serving
  1. Once steamed, remove the buns from the steamer and allow them to cool for a minute before serving.
